Ingredients

Scale
  • ¼ cup coconut oil (melted)
  • ¼ cup cane sugar
  • 1 large egg
  • ½ cup all-purpose flour
  • ½ cup oat flour
  • ¼ teaspoon cinnamon
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• 1 pound strawberries (small diced)
  • 2 tablespoons cane sugar
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• ¼ cup oat flour
  • ¼ cup all-purpose flour
  • ¼ cup coconut oil (melted)
  • ¼ cup cane sugar
  • ¼ teaspoon salt
  • 1 ½ cup rolled oats

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a bowl, combine diced strawberries, cane sugar, and lemon juice; toss gently and set aside.
  3. In another bowl, mix melted coconut oil, cane sugar, and egg until combined. Add flours, cinnamon, and salt; stir until incorporated.
  4. Press half of the base mixture into a greased baking dish. Spread the strawberry filling evenly over it.
  5. Crumble the remaining base mixture on top of the filling.
  6. Bake for 45 minutes or until golden brown on top.
  7. Allow to cool before cutting into squares.
